Overview of Manus AI
Manus is a cutting-edge, general-purpose AI agent developed by a Chinese team, often associated with the company Monica.im. Launched on March 5–6, 2025, it’s been dubbed “the world’s first fully autonomous AI agent” by its creators. Unlike traditional AI chatbots or language models that merely provide answers or suggestions, Manus is designed to execute complex, real-world tasks autonomously, bridging the gap between human intent and actionable results. Its name, derived from the Latin word for “hand,” symbolizes its role as an active assistant that “does” rather than just “thinks.”
Key Features
- Autonomous Task Execution:
- Manus can independently handle multi-step tasks without constant human oversight. For example:
- Travel Planning: It creates detailed itineraries (e.g., a trip to Japan) by researching flights, accommodations, and activities, then compiles a custom handbook.
- Stock Analysis: It analyzes stocks like Tesla, pulling data from sources like Yahoo Finance, cross-verifying it, and generating visual dashboards with Python code.
- Recruitment: It unzips resume files, reviews them page-by-page like a human intern, ranks candidates, and outputs structured results (e.g., Excel tables).
- Tool Integration:
- Manus seamlessly uses tools like web browsing, coding (e.g., Python), and data analysis to complete tasks. It can interact with external applications, write and execute code, and process various data formats (text, PDFs, etc.).
- Real-Time Workflow:
- It displays its step-by-step process in real time, allowing users to track progress. For instance, it might show how it searches the web, filters data, or writes code to solve a problem.
- Versatility:
- Manus excels across domains, including:
- Education: Creating interactive video content for teachers (e.g., explaining the momentum theorem).
- Business: Comparing insurance policies or sourcing B2B suppliers.
- Personal Use: Managing schedules or analyzing market sentiment.
- Ease of Use:
- Users input simple prompts (e.g., “Analyze Tesla stock trends in 2024”), and Manus handles the rest—no AI expertise required.

Development and Background
- Team: Manus was developed by a team linked to Monica.im, a Beijing-based startup founded by Xiao Hong, a Huazhong University of Science and Technology graduate. Monica.im previously built Monica, an AI assistant with over a million users, integrating models like Claude 3.5 and DeepSeek.
- Leadership: Ji Yichao, a co-founder and tech entrepreneur (known for Mammoth browser and Peak Labs), has been a prominent voice, emphasizing Manus as “not just another chatbot” but a “truly autonomous agent.”
- Launch Buzz: Unveiled alongside Apple’s product launch on March 6, 2025, Manus went viral, with invitation codes reportedly resold for up to 100,000 yuan (~$13,797) on secondary markets.
Availability and Access
- Current Status: As of March 07, 2025, Manus is in a limited preview phase, accessible only via invitation codes through its official website, manus.im. The high demand has led to a secondary market where these codes are being resold for significant sums (up to 100,000 yuan, or roughly $13,797), reflecting its viral popularity.
- Future Plans: The Monica.im team plans to open-source parts of Manus, particularly its inference components, later in 2025. This move aims to foster global collaboration and innovation, contrasting with the proprietary approaches of companies like OpenAI.

Ethical and Practical Considerations
- Ethical Concerns:
- Autonomy Risks: As an autonomous agent, Manus could make decisions with unintended consequences if not properly monitored (e.g., bias in resume screening or errors in financial analysis).
- Data Privacy: Running in the cloud and handling sensitive tasks (e.g., resumes, financial data) raises questions about data security and user trust.
2. Scalability:
- Currently limited by server capacity, as noted by Zhang Tao (a Manus partner) in response to overwhelming demand. The team is working to expand access, but its ability to scale to millions of users remains untested.
3. Reliability:
- While demos are impressive, real-world performance across diverse, unpredictable scenarios needs further validation. Early testers praise its speed (e.g., 20-minute financial reports), but edge cases could expose limitations.
